In August 2008 the applicant entered into a preliminary contract whereby the other party undertook to transfer to him property in lieu of the payment of a debt. However, soon after the signing of the contract the debtor sold the property to her son. The applicant brought proceedings seeking to have the preliminary contract declared final. These proceedings were stayed to await the outcome of another action brought by the applicant, aiming to have the sale of the property by the mother to her son declared null and void. In a final judgment of the Varna District Court of 27 July 2015 this latter action was allowed, and the sale was found to be null and void vis-à-vis the applicant. However, in the proceedings concerning the preliminary contract, the applicant’s action was eventually rejected (final decision of the Supreme Court of Cassation of 10 February 2017), with the national courts finding that the property had been transferred to the debtor’s son and could not be acquired by the applicant. They thus failed to comment on the Varna District Court’s judgment of 27 July 2015, despite the applicant expressly raising an argument on that point. The applicant complains under Article 6 § 1 of the Convention of the courts’ failure to respond to his argument concerning the judgment of 27 July 2015, and under Article 1 of Protocol No. 1 of the loss of his legitimate expectation to acquire property on that account. QUESTIONS TO THE PARTIES 1.     Did the applicant have a fair hearing in the determination of his civil rights and obligations, in accordance with Article   6 §   1 of the Convention, seeing in particular the national courts’ failure to respond to his argument concerning the effects of the judgment of 27 July 2015?   2.     Did the above failure also entail a violation of Article 1 of Protocol No.   1? In particular, did the applicant have a legitimate expectation to acquire property?Citations
